Jennifer Aniston has recently made major decision of her life after stalking ordeal at her Los Angeles residence.

Multiple sources from the industry spilled to RadarOnline.com that the Friends alum is considering a move to Montecito, California where many of her friend, including Orlando Bloom, Gwyneth Paltrow, Cameron Diaz and Rob Lowe, already live.

The Emmy winner owns a property in the seaside enclave, and its building is almost finished, “so there’s nothing to stop her from moving right now if she wanted to plus she has friends there,” explained an insider.

The source noted, “She’s also not opposed to buying a property in upstate New York, where Michelle Williams has a farmhouse.”

But Jennifer “loves” her house in Bel-Air, and she’s been living alone a long time, and this incident tipped her over the edge.

The Blended actress felt “the whole city is dangerous and depressing and that she’s too isolated and needs to get out,” said an insider.

“No one in her circle blames her for freaking out and wanting to move,” mentioned a confidante.

The source told the outlet that Jennifer “will likely keep LA as a base for a while, but she’s definitely looking for a new home”.

For the unversed, The Morning Show star was reportedly scared after a stalker plowed through the gates of her Bel-Air estate while she was at home.

It is pertinent to mention that the actress’ security team was able to stop the 48-year-old stalker, Jimmy Wayne Carwyle, and detained him at gunpoint until LAPD officers arrived.

Meanwhile, the stalker was booked on felony vandalism and had been held without bond.
